Misplaced Values & Changing our Relationship with Alcohol 08.01.2022

Jamie Smithson, 32 from Carlisle, joins our host Jenna for a very raw & honest conversation about how he has adapted himself over the last couple of decades to fit into an alcohol culture and then how he chose to escape it and rediscover himself. Perimenopause & Menopause 29.10.2021

In this episode we chat to Lynsey Eland who has recently set up a Social Enterprise called Dandelion Coaching. The aim is to raise awareness/knowledge of peri-menopause and menopause amongst women of any age. Problems, Solutions & The Miracle Question 19.03.2021

In this episode Dr Venetia Young talks to WeCan Wellbeing Coordinator Jenna Sutherland about her experience helping her patients with Solution Focussed Therapy. Dr Venetia Young is a retired GP and Family Therapist with decades of experience working in Cumbria.

Stress- How it gets into your body 21.12.2020

A conversation between WeCan Wellbeing Coordinator Jenna Sutherland and Dr Venetia Young discussing stress and recognising the physical effects it can have on our bodies.
